In an era where our attention is the new currency, the proposition of earning real money simply by watching advertisements can sound too good to be true. Scrolling through the App Store on your iPhone or iPad, you’ve likely encountered a plethora of apps promising cash, gift cards, or cryptocurrency in exchange for a few minutes of your time. The question on everyone’s mind is a dual one: Is this a legitimate way to pad your wallet, and crucially, is it safe to engage with on a device as integrated into our lives as the Apple iPhone? The answer is nuanced, but when approached with knowledge and caution, these platforms can offer a valid, if modest, revenue stream. The fundamental premise behind "get-paid-to" (GPT) apps is a straightforward value exchange. Advertisers are desperate for genuine user engagement. They are willing to pay platforms that can deliver real people who will watch their commercials, complete offers, or take surveys. These platforms then share a portion of that revenue with you, the user. This can create a sense of progression and make the act of earning feel less like a chore and more like a rewarding game. **Navigating the Apple Ecosystem: A Focus on Safety and Legitimacy** This brings us to the critical second part of the question: safety, particularly within the walled garden of Apple’s iOS. The Apple App Store is renowned for its stringent review guidelines, which provide a significant first layer of protection. However, users must still be vigilant. Here’s a breakdown of the safety landscape and how to identify trustworthy apps. **Apple’s Role in Your Security** Apple’s App Store review process is designed to weed out malicious software. Apps must request permission for access to your data, such as photos, contacts, and location. They are also required to have a transparent privacy policy that explains how your data is collected and used. This is a crucial safeguard. When you download a GPT app, you can be reasonably confident it has passed basic security checks and is not outright malware designed to steal your personal information. However, the review process is not infallible. It primarily focuses on technical compliance and preventing egregious privacy violations. It does not guarantee the long-term business ethics of the developer or the legitimacy of every offer within the app. **Red Flags and How to Spot Them** Your own judgment is your most powerful security tool. Be highly skeptical of any app or in-app offer that exhibits the following warning signs: * **Requests for Sensitive Information:** A legitimate GPT app will never ask for your social security number, bank login credentials, or credit card details (unless you are making a purchase within an offer). Needing your PayPal email for payout is standard; needing your bank password is a massive red flag. * **Over-the-Top Earning Claims:** If an app promises you can earn hundreds of dollars a day for minimal work, it is almost certainly a scam. Realistic earnings are modest, often amounting to a little extra spending money each month. * **Poor Reviews and Ratings:** Before downloading, always check the App Store reviews. Look for patterns. Are users complaining about not receiving payments? Are there mentions of the app being buggy or full of intrusive ads? A low average rating (below 3.5 stars) is a strong indicator to avoid it. * **Vague or Non-Existent Privacy Policy:** A reputable company is transparent about its data practices. If you cannot easily find a clear and concise privacy policy, or if the policy is overly vague about what data is collected and who it is shared with, do not proceed. * **Excessive Permissions:** Why does a simple ad-watching app need access to your health data, contacts, or microphone? Be critical of permission requests. If the access seems unrelated to the app's core function, deny it. **Best Practices for Safe Earning on Your iPhone** To ensure a safe and positive experience, adopt these habits: 1. **Stick to the App Store:** Never download GPT apps from third-party websites or unofficial sources. The Apple App Store is your safest bet. 2. **Research the Developer:** A quick web search for the developer’s name can reveal their reputation, how long they’ve been in business, and any significant user complaints. 3. **Use a Dedicated Email Address:** Consider creating a separate email address specifically for signing up for these apps and services. This protects your primary email from spam and potential data breaches. 4. **Be Smart with PayPal:** When linking your PayPal account, ensure it is a verified account. Using PayPal adds a layer of abstraction, as you are not providing direct bank details to the app developer. 5. **Start Small:** Don’t invest significant time in a new app right away. Test it with a small goal—your first $5 or $10 payout. If you receive it promptly and without issue, you can have more confidence in the platform. 6. **Trust Your Gut:** If an offer within an app seems suspicious, it probably is. Your time and data are valuable; it’s better to skip a questionable task than to risk your security for a few extra cents. **The Verdict: A Cautious Yes** So, is it true that you can watch advertisements to make money on your Apple device? Absolutely. There are legitimate companies operating on a valid business model, and thousands of users reliably receive payouts every day. Is it safe? The safety is a shared responsibility. Apple provides a secure foundation with its App Store guidelines and privacy controls, but the ultimate responsibility for cautious engagement lies with you. By choosing well-reviewed apps from established developers, being stingy with your permissions, and recognizing the common red flags, you can effectively mitigate the risks.
